- The distance between Mt Makulu, Zambia and Birmingham, England, Uk is approximately 8,097 km or 5,031 mi.
- To reach Mt Makulu in this distance one would set out from Birmingham, England bearing 149.8°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Mt Makulu bearing 161.5° or SSE .
- Mt Makulu has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Birmingham, England has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Mt Makulu is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Birmingham, England is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 11.3 °C (20.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.3 °C (7.7°F) less in Mt Makulu.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 196.7 mm (7.7 in) more which is equivalent to 196.7 l/m² (4.83 US gal/ft²) or 1,967,000 l/ha (210,285 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 33.2° higher in Mt Makulu than in Birmingham, England.
- Relative humidity levels are 9.7%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 8.4°C (15.1°F) higher.
